ASTM Worldwide’s 3D imaging techniques committee (E57) is creating a proposed commonplace that may present steerage for robotic bin-picking techniques used for sorting, assembling, and packaging objects in industrial environments.

ASTM mentioned the proposed commonplace (WK78941) will save time for potential customers of 3D machine imaginative and prescient by serving to them select the best system for his or her functions. Kamel Saidi, ASTM committee E57 vice-chair, mentioned the proposed commonplace can even velocity up the adoption course of for brand spanking new applied sciences.

“Robotic bin-picking techniques have gotten common in lots of industrial functions,” Saidi mentioned. “These techniques are used for issues resembling sorting components into bins, feeding components into and eradicating them from CNC mills, order achievement, and product meeting.”

Saidi can also be the chief of the Sensing and Notion Techniques Group on the Nationwide Institute of Requirements and Expertise (NIST). He mentioned that as these techniques are utilized to extra difficult duties, the burden on the machine imaginative and prescient techniques, which act because the eyes for robots, turns into increasingly more important.

“All of the sudden, fixing a bin-picking downside utilizing easy 2D machine imaginative and prescient strategies turns into inconceivable and the usage of 3D machine imaginative and prescient techniques, which may higher deal with advanced half geometries, turns into essential,” mentioned Saidi.

Setting the usual

ASTM has been busy creating a number of robotics requirements in 2023. Most just lately, it despatched out a name for participation within the growth of proposed requirements for testing and recording meeting capabilities of robotic techniques. Based on ASTM, the proposed requirements (WK87213 and WK87214) will present a dependable and repeatable means for testing the meeting capabilities of robotic techniques.

It additionally launched a legged robotics subcommittee centered on check and efficiency requirements. The legged robotics subcommittee proposed a new check methodology for disturbance rejection testing.

ASTM kicked off the 12 months engaged on a typical to guage an finish effector’s grasp energy. ASTM mentioned the WK83863 commonplace will higher decide an finish effector’s capabilities like limits of payload dimension and resistance to drag and push forces.
